Simple Example¶
Server.java¶
import java.util.*;
import java.io.*;
import java.net.*;
public class Server extends Thread {
private ServerSocket server_socket;
public Server(int port_no) throws IOException {
while (true) {
try {
server_socket = new ServerSocket(port_no);
System.out.println("Waiting for client to connect");
Socket server = server_socket.accept();
System.out.println("Connected to client");
DataOutputStream out = new DataOutputStream(server.getOutputStream());
String server_message = "Hi there! Enter something";
out.writeUTF(server_message);
DataInputStream in = new DataInputStream(server.getInputStream());
String client_reply = in.readUTF();
System.out.println("User replied with: " + client_reply);
server.close();
} catch (Exception e) {
e.printStackTrace();
}
}
}
public static void main(String[] args) throws IOException {
Thread t1 = new Server(5000);
t1.start();
}
}
Client.java¶
import java.util.*;
import java.io.*;
import java.net.*;
public class Client
{
public Client(String host, int port) throws IOException
{
try
{
Socket client = new Socket(host, port);
System.out.println("Connected to server");
DataInputStream in = new DataInputStream(client.getInputStream());
String server_message = in.readUTF();
System.out.println(server_message);
DataOutputStream out = new DataOutputStream(client.getOutputStream());
Scanner user_in = new Scanner(System.in);
String client_reply = user_in.next();
out.writeUTF(client_reply);
user_in.close();
client.close();
} catch (Exception e)
{
e.printStackTrace();
}
}
public static void main(String[] args) throws IOException
{
new Client("localhost", 5000);
}
}

Working with Telnet¶
- no need to implement your own client
- change server’s parameters as command-line arguments (using
args[0], ...) - Need to use
BufferedReaderandPrintWriteras the encoding used Telnet is different
import java.util.*;
import java.io.*;
import java.net.*;
public class Server extends Thread {
private ServerSocket server_socket;
public Server(int port_no) throws IOException {
while (true) {
try {
server_socket = new ServerSocket(port_no);
System.out.println("Waiting for client to connect");
Socket server = server_socket.accept();
System.out.println("Connected to client");
PrintWriter out = new PrintWriter(server.getOutputStream());
String server_message = "Hi there! Enter something";
out.print(server_message);
BufferedReader in = new BufferedReader(new InputStreamReader(
server.getInputStream()
));
String client_reply = in.readLine();
System.out.println("User replied with: " + client_reply);
server.close();
} catch (Exception e) {
e.printStackTrace();
}
}
}
public static void main(String[] args) throws IOException {
Thread t1 = new Server(5000);
t1.start();
}
}
